I imagine the stands will be fine for the M22s, as long as they're the appropriate height, but of course the QS8s are a different matter, with the driver on the bottom. I'm using Axiom's stands for those, although many recommend 2-6' above ear level for the QS8s, which the stands do not provide. I think we're all gonna say the same thing.

For the M22s, if I already had stands I would definitely try using them and I would probably *make* them work even if they didn't fit at first.

For the QS8s, wall mount if you can. If not, either bite the bullet and get the Axiom stands (that's what I did, and I'm real happy with them) or plan to make something that looks like the stand for a basketball hoop and use the T-bracket that comes with the QS8 to mount the speaker to the stand.
